"8AM: The Shopping Mall" traps the player inside a vast and desolate mall, long after closing time. The neon signs have gone dark, the shutters are down, and only the echo of your footsteps drifts through the empty corridors. Security cameras hum quietly, capturing what little movement remains within — mannequins, flickering lights, and something else that shouldn’t be there.
You sit in the surveillance booth, surrounded by screens that reveal the mall’s deserted interior: the food court frozen in silence, the escalators still running though no one rides them, the reflection of a figure that disappears when you turn the camera. Your duty is simple — observe, record, and report. But as the night deepens, the routine shifts into something far more unsettling.
Shadows linger behind storefronts, shapes move between aisles where no one should be, and the soft music of the PA system begins to distort into whispers. Security alerts trigger without reason. Some cameras show footage from minutes ago — or from a future that hasn’t happened yet.
You start to notice patterns. The mannequins seem to have changed position. A figure keeps walking past the same camera at the same time, over and over again. Are these glitches in the system, tricks of exhaustion — or is something inside the mall refusing to stay still?
Your task remains the same: decide what is real. Each moment tests your judgment and your sanity as you try to distinguish between malfunction and malevolence. You cannot leave the booth. You can only watch, and decide what the system will record as truth.
As dawn nears, the mall grows silent once more — but the cameras continue to roll. And just before 8:00 a.m., one of the monitors shows something impossible: someone sitting exactly where you are, staring back at you.
"8AM: The Shopping Mall" is a psychological surveillance mystery about routine, isolation, and the fear of the ordinary turning strange. In the lifeless corridors of consumerism, it challenges you to question not just what you see — but why you’re the one watching.

Although its difficult to spot the anomalies sometimes, I find that i've missed one somewhere even though I looked through the cameras several times, the dark spots are pretty dark and if they're hiding there, then its very hard to see without a brightness adjuster. The jumpscares are a bit silly, I expected missed anomalies to move around, say if you missed one then it'll come get you or something, short pop-ups seems wasted on this kind of concept.

Fine little anomaly game. I beat this one the quickest of the 8am games so far, but I still like it, the large amounts of anomalies make these games replayable, but I wish a lot of the Jumpscares weren't repeats from other games.
This was pretty fun! It was not as easy to see the things on the Steam Deck but on PC it was much easier. I didn't have Jumpscare on but the things I did see were pretty disturbing (though nothing NSFW). Definitely worth some more play-throughs and am looking forward to playing the other three!
